Transaction 8601897962dc87c50c1fcc44f10fc48a74a0790960a73df9e4281bc3581cfd75
1 Input
1 Output
-
8601897962dc87c50c1fcc44f10fc48a74a0790960a73df9e4281bc3581cfd75:0
- value
- 31670000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52dad7c5ecdd355a3eed30aff1acdf829a7559a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Z6aCXuwWGZW5LSCAsbTcq8PtZhF13tfR